Joanna Cybi\u0144ska<\/strong>.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-3eb6e84 elementor-widget elementor-widget-heading\" data-id=\"3eb6e84\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"heading.default\">\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-widget-container\">\n\t\t\t\t\t<h2 class=\"elementor-heading-title elementor-size-default\">Transparent ceramics and international collaboration<\/h2>\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-17a62e8 el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"17a62e8\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-widget-container\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p data-start=\"1062\" data-end=\"1487\">Kacper Prokop conducts research on transparent ceramic sinters based on phosphates and tungstates activated with rare-earth ions, which may be used in modern optical technologies\u2014such as laser sources, scintillators, or LED phosphors. Transparent ceramics are a promising alternative to single crystals, offering higher mechanical strength, lower production costs, and the possibility of shaping them into virtually any form.<\/p><p data-start=\"1489\" data-end=\"1925\">His work includes the synthesis of new ceramic powders, sintering processes (including SPS \u2013 Spark Plasma Sintering and HIP \u2013 Hot Isostatic Pressure), and full spectroscopic characterization of the materials. His research is carried out in close international collaboration with Claude Bernard University and the Mat\u00e9IS INSA laboratory in Lyon, allowing knowledge exchange with French scientists and access to cutting-edge technologies.<\/p><p data-start=\"1927\" data-end=\"2284\">At \u0141ukasiewicz \u2013 PORT, the doctoral student gains experience in chemistry and photonics. His work includes the synthesis of organic dyes, development of oxide composites for catalysts, and production of graphene using CVD methods. He has also worked in the <strong data-start=\"2184\" data-end=\"2209\">Clean Room Laboratory<\/strong>, participating in optical lithography processes and waveguide fabrication.<\/p><p data-start=\"2286\" data-end=\"2835\">\u201cIn the institute, I not only develop my scientific competencies but also learn how to introduce innovative laboratory solutions into industry. It\u2019s a unique combination of academic knowledge and practical, application-driven experience that gives me more opportunities and helps me connect theory with the actual needs of the market,\u201d says <strong data-start=\"2817\" data-end=\"2834\">Kacper Prokop<\/strong>.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-92eb6f1 elementor-widget elementor-widget-heading\" data-id=\"92eb6f1\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"heading.default\">\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-widget-container\">\n\t\t\t\t\t<h2 class=\"elementor-heading-title elementor-size-default\">Photonic sensors inspired by nature<\/h2>\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-element elementor-element-0e46fcb elementor-widget elementor-widget-text-editor\" data-id=\"0e46fcb\" data-element_type=\"widget\" data-e-type=\"widget\" data-widget_type=\"text-editor.default\">\n\t\t\t\t<div class=\"elementor-widget-container\">\n\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<p data-start=\"2884\" data-end=\"3449\">Weronika Zaj\u0105c\u2019s research focuses on designing and fabricating photonic crystals with sensing properties, which may be used, for example, in pollutant detection. Photonic crystals are materials with an ordered internal structure capable of controlling the propagation of light. Similar structures appear in nature\u2014for instance, in bird feathers, beetle shells, or gemstones. Inspired by these natural patterns, researchers are developing materials that change their optical properties upon contact with selected substances (e.g., acid vapors, ions, or bioanalytes).<\/p><p data-start=\"3451\" data-end=\"3872\">The main advantage of these materials is the simplicity of result interpretation\u2014the outcome can be seen with the naked eye, without sophisticated equipment. The doctoral student designs both three-dimensional photonic crystals made from polymer and silica spheres, as well as hydrogel-based photonic systems, in which the spaces between the spheres are filled with material that reacts selectively to specific molecules.<\/p><p data-start=\"3874\" data-end=\"4102\" data-is-last-node=\"\" data-is-only-node=\"\">\u201cThese materials offer an interesting alternative to expensive laboratory methods. They may also be applied in monitoring water and food quality, as well as in health and environmental protection,\u201d summarizes <strong data-start=\"4083\" data-end=\"4101\">Weronika Zaj\u0105c<\/strong>.<\/p>\t\t\t\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Kacper Prokop has been awarded the Max Born Scholarship in the field of physical and chemical sciences.
